ITR INTERACTIVE EDUSOFT P LTD
3-6-217, Street No 16, Himayat Nagar, , Hyderabad - 500029, Telangana, India
Shivam X Road, Vidya Nagar, , Hyderabad - 500044, Telangana, India
Shop No 206&207, Sgm Mall, 1st Floor, Mehdipatnam, , Hyderabad - 500028, Telangana, India
Vidya Nagar, , Hyderabad - 500044, Telangana, India
25, Sri Nagar Colony, , Hyderabad - 500073, Telangana, India
Plot No 163, Road No 13, Jubilee Hills, , Hyderabad - 500033, Telangana, India